What SIBL0000437 means

  • SIBL: the bank, South Indian Bank
  • 0: always zero, kept for future use
  • 000437: the Eravu branch

To send money, add the account number, the account holder's name and SIBL0000437 as a payee in your banking app. NEFT and IMPS work round the clock; RTGS is for ₹2 lakh or more.
